Managing browser extensions is crucial for maintaining an optimal browsing experience. The Symantec Endpoint Protection (SEP) Chrome extension provides security filtering but can sometimes block safe websites, cause formatting issues, or slow down browser performance.

If the "Disable" option is grayed out on the client side, the administrator likely has the setting "locked" with a padlock icon in the SEPM console, preventing user changes. Broadcom support portal Troubleshooting "Aw, Snap" Errors
